IRS Publication 972 provides essential information for taxpayers looking to claim the Child Tax Credit and the Credit for Other Dependents. This guide outlines the steps to fill out the form online, ensuring a smooth and efficient experience for users of all backgrounds.

The IRS Now Says People Are Getting Bigger Tax Refunds in 2019. ... The most recent IRS data shows that the average tax refund, for returns filed through February 22, 2019, is $3,143. That's slightly higher than the average refund filed by roughly the same time in 2018: $3,013.
